מה המשמעות של הקורונה מבחינה תודעתית
תוכן עניינים:
אני עדיין זוכר את היום בו השתרשתי והבהבתי לראשונה ROM מותאם אישית ב- Samsung Galaxy S שלי. הייתי בקולג 'והתחלתי לעבוד עם אנדרואיד באותה תקופה. תוך כדי הברקה של המכשיר, נתקלתי בהרבה מילים וראשי תיבות חדשים הקשורים למערכת האקולוגית של אנדרואיד, שלא היה לי שום מושג עליהם אז. לאורך השנים התוודעתי לצלילי אנדרואיד נפוצים תוך כדי כתיבה על זה, השתתפתי בפורומים וקראתי על דברים.
מאמר זה מיועד לכל משתמשי האנדרואיד החדשים שם בחוץ שרוצים משהו נוסף מהטלפונים שלהם - לשרש אותו, להבהיב אותו ולחקור את גבולותיהם. הידיעה מה מונחים אלו מועילים, מכיוון שרוב תוכן האנדרואיד עשוי להשתמש בהם בצורה זו. זה יעזור לך להבין את הדברים טוב יותר בפעם הבאה שאתה עוקב אחר מאמר שמדבר על ROMs מהבהב.
אז הנה כמה מצנצנות אנדרואיד שכדאי לדעת עליהן.
ADB
ADB, קיצור של "גשר ניפוי אנדרואיד", הוא בעצם כלי שורת פקודה המשמש לתקשורת עם מכשיר אנדרואיד. לאחר שתתחבר למכשיר אנדרואיד באמצעות כבל USB והתקנת ה- ADB, באפשרותך להשתמש בפקודות ADB כדי לבצע פעולות ספציפיות באנדרואיד באמצעות המחשב שלך.
עבור משתמש קצה רגיל, ADB משמש לרוב תוך כדי הברקה או השתרשות של המכשיר. ניתן להשתמש בו גם כדי לדחוף (להעביר) כל קובץ מהמחשב שלך לאנדרואיד כמשתמש שורש.
AOSP
פרויקט קוד הפתוח של אנדרואיד, המכונה גם AOSP, הוא בעצם מערכת ההפעלה אנדרואיד של גוגל בצורתה הטהורה ביותר. אלה הם ה- ROMs הבנויים מקוד הקוד הפתוח של אנדרואיד. היצרנים כמו סמסונג ו- HTC תופסים את קוד המקור הזה ואז משנים אותו ליצירת ROMS כמו Sense ו- TouchWiz בהם אנו משתמשים בטלפונים שלהם.
גודל ה- ROM של AOSP הוא בערך 200 עד 300 מגה בייט, בהשוואה ל- ROM ו- Samsung ו- HTC, שיכולים לצלם עד מספר GB. כעת, בעוד שהוא עשוי להאיץ את המכשיר שלך על ידי כריתת כל כלי התומך, אתה יכול לאבד הרבה דברים מגניבים שיצרנו היצרנים עבורם.
טוען אתחול
להבנה פשוטה ניתן להשוות את מטען האתחול ל- BIOS שיש לנו במחשב שלנו. כשאתה מדליק את הטלפון שלך לאנדרואיד, זה הדבר הראשון שנטען. לאחר מכן הוא יכול לטעון את ההתאוששות או את הליבה בהתאם לאפשרות האתחול שלך. לאחר מכן הוא טוען סוף סוף את ה- ROM (מערכת הפעלה) עבור אתחול רגיל.
מכשיר אטום במפעל מגיע עם טוען אתחול נעול, שמריץ את הקושחה הרשמית במכשיר ונחתם דיגיטלית על ידי היצרן. אז אם ברצונך להריץ ROM מותאם אישית, תחילה עליך לבטל את הנעילה של טוען האתחול. עם זאת, ביטול נעילת מטען האתחול מבטל את האחריות לרוב המכשירים.
דלוויק
בזמן ה- ROM המהבהב, בוודאי נתקלת בצעד שמבקש ממך לנקות את המטמון של Dalvik. עכשיו כדי להבין מה בדיוק אתה עושה בנקודה זו, עלינו להבין תחילה מה זה דלוויק.
Dalvik היא מכונה וירטואלית מבוססת Java והיא הבסיס להפעלת התוכניות שלך. ממש כמו שאפליקציות APK מפעילות אפליקציות באנדרואיד שלכם, Dalvik מריץ את הקוד שנכתב ב- Java. כדי להפוך את הדברים לפשוטים, Dalvik היא מכונה וירטואלית Java וירטואלית ידידותית לנייד שמריצה את קוד ה- Java כך שתוכל לתפקד במכשיר האנדרואיד שלך.
המטמון של Dalvik הוא רק המטמון הנשמר בזמן ביצוע קוד ה- Java. רצוי תמיד להיפטר מהמטמון הזה כדי להימנע מכל עמימות בעת עריכת הקוד לאחר הבזקת ROM חדש.
Deodex
ב- ROMs Deodexed כל קבצי ה- APK ומערכת ההפעלה נערכו וסודרים תחת מטריה אחת הנקראת classs.xx. זה מוודא שכל הקוד מגיע בחבילה אחת. מכיוון שכל הקוד זמין במקום אחד, שינוי קל של ROMs זה קל מאוד. לפיכך, Deodex מועדף על ידי כמעט כל מפתחי ה- ROM המותאמים אישית שם בחוץ.
עם זאת, כל הקוד הזה לוקח זמן נוסף לקומפילציה בכל פעם שיש לבצע אותו עבור VM של Dalvik.
GAPPS
ברוב הפעמים שבהם אתה מהבהב ROM מותאם אישית, המפתחים מבקשים ממך להבהב את קובץ GAPPS לאחר שהבהב את קובץ ה- ROM. קובץ GAPPS מכיל את כל האפליקציות של גוגל, כולל השוק שיותקן כאפליקציית מערכת שהמכשיר יפעל.
הטלפון יוכל לאתחל ללא Google Apps אך לא יהיה שוק, שירות מעקב GPS או אפילו סנכרון חשבון ונתונים.
לכל גרסה של אנדרואיד יש קובץ GAPPS אחר, כך שמה שמבזק מסופק על ידי המפתחים. אם ברצונך להוריד אותם ידנית, הדרך הטובה ביותר היא להשתמש באפליקציית Gapps Manager.
ליבה
הליבה אינה דבר שיש רק למכשירי אנדרואיד. בעיקרון, מדובר בשכבה בסיסית בין המכונה למערכת ההפעלה. יהיה זה חלונות, מק או iOS, לכל אחד מהם יש גרעין.
סמארטפונים אנדרואיד משתמשים בגרעין לינוקס. בכל פעם שהתוכנה צריכה לתקשר עם החומרה, הדברים צריכים לעבור דרך הליבה. החל משינוי עוצמת הקול בטלפון, לביצוע שיחות טלפון וקבלת קבלת תא, הכל מתקשר באמצעות גרעין.
ROMs שונים עובדים על ליבות שונות בהתאם לארכיטקטורה שלהם. גרעינים אלה שולטים בחומרה של התוכנה. הדוגמה הטובה ביותר שניתן לתת כאן עשויה להיות תמיכה ב- OTG. אמנם אתה יכול לחבר OTG לכל מכשיר אנדרואיד, הוא יתגלה רק אם הליבה תומכת בתכונה. לכן, יש מעט טלפונים התומכים ב- OTG בעוד שאחרים צריכים להבהב גרעין מותאם אישית כדי לקבל את התכונה.
אודקס
ישנן דרכים טכניות רבות להסביר זאת, אולם מאחר שמאמר זה נועד למתחילים, הדרך הקלה ביותר לתאר את קבצי ה- Odex היא שמדובר בקובצי קובץ ה-.dex. קבצים אלו מותאמים באופן אופטימאלי וניתן להריץ אותם ישירות על ידי מכונת הוירטואלית של Dalvik.
ROMs Odex מותאמים באופן אופטימלי ולכן לוקח פחות זמן אתחול. קשה מאוד לשנות קבצים אלה מכיוון שהם כבר מורכבים.
סיכום
אז אלה היו כמה מהמונחים החשובים שעשויים להיתקל בהם כשאתם בודקים פורומים בנוגע להבהבה ולהטמעה של המכשיר שלכם. אני מקווה שזה יעזור לך להשיג את שפת ה- dev כשמדובר באנדרואיד. אם אתה נתקל במונחים אחרים שלא הוזכרו במאמר, אל תהסס לבקש הסבר בתגובות שלהלן.
המהלך של אינטל מגיב ללחצים בשוק משני כיוונים . מצד אחד, העולם פשוט לא צריך כמו לוחות אם שולחן עבודה רבים כמו בעבר. הביקוש עובר למחשבים ניידים ולטאבלטים, ולכן אינטל מגיבה לשינויים. בצד השני, חברות כמו Asus, Gigabyte ו- Asrock עומדות בביקוש הקיים עם מגוון רחב של מוצרי לוח אם עם תכונות חדשניות.

אפילו יותר גרוע, התכונות המוצעות על ידי לוחות אם של אינטל לעתים קרובות לא הקפידו על הצעות של חברות אסיאתיות, מתחנן את השאלה, למה אפילו לקנות לוח אינטל מלכתחילה?
המחקר כלל מכירות של מעגלים משולבים ומוליכים למחצה אחרים על ידי חברות שבבים Fabless ו chipmakers כי מפעלי ייצור עצמי. זה לא כולל חברות כמו אפל, אשר מעצבת שבבים אבל יש להם שנעשו על ידי יצרני שבבים החוזה. חברות שבבי שבבים כמו TSMC מייצרות שבבים ניידים לחברות ללא תחרות כמו קוואלקום, אך מכירות שבבי Qualcomm אינן נכללות בסכומים עבור TSMC.

TSMC, לעומת זאת, נותרה בית היציקה העליון, עם מכירות של 26% ל -4.46 מיליארד דולר. GlobalFoundries היה המפעל השני בגודלו, ואחריו UMC (יונייטד מיקרואלקטרוניקה קורפ).
Gt מסביר: תפריט בדיקות אנדרואיד ומה המשמעות של זה

אם אי פעם רצית לדעת על מה כל התפריט לבדיקת אנדרואיד, החיפוש שלך מסתיים כאן. המשך לקרוא כדי לדעת מהן הפונקציות, כיצד להשתמש בהן.